Do you host pottery parties?

Anyhow Studio does not offer one-time group throwing events. Making ceramics is a slooooow, multistep process, which does not easily lend itself to a one-time event. 

Picture signing up for a cooking class. You arrive, put on your apron, chop a bunch of onions and garlic, clean up, and then leave. Sure, you practiced your knife skills, and hung out with some cool folks, but where’s the risotto?

A one-time pottery class is similar. In order to experience the entire process, I recommend at least 6 weeks of instruction. Instead of one night, consider gifting an open studio drop-in, or gift card for your dear one to take a class with us.
